Support him to build his future

By F Beatrice Vanaja | Chief Administrative Officer

Hari (name changed) is now in the 9th standard. Being born to a poor mother he grew up in a small village near Musiri. He has an elder sister and a younger brother. Hari's father deserted his family before 5 years and started living with another woman. Hari's mother takes up whatever work she can do and with the coolie she earns ($50 approximately per month) takes care of the children. After knowing about this poor boy's situation, Hari was admitted to our home.

Hari is average in his studies. But he is very good at sports. In the school sports day, he got first prize in kabadi and running and second prize in shotput. He is very happy to receive the awards. "I am very happy that I am participating in sports and getting prizes. My mom usually scolds me that I am playing and not studying well. But now, after joining the home I am motivated by the New Life team to take part in sports. They also help me in studying by coaching me in the evenings. With this support I am sure that my future will be bright. I will become a police" We can see boh the pain of the past and the hope of the future in his eyes. 

From June to August 2016 $199.28 was donated by you dear donors. With this donations we paid the salary of the cook. Thank you dear donors for the support.
